Ya know, the other day my parents and I were going on a long car ride for our big winter ski trip. You should have seen the trunk, I think my dad fit our whole house in there!
Well because it was a long car trip, my dad put a cooler of cold drinks and snacks between me and my baby sister’s car seat, but what we did not know was that the cooler was sitting on top of the seat belt buckle, and accidentally unfastened it!
Fortunately for all of us, but especially my baby sister, my dad did not get too far before he had to stop abruptly and my baby sister’s car seat fell forward into the back of my mommy’s seat.
My baby sister was not hurt, but started crying because she was scared, and my dad quickly pulled over to re-secure her car seat.
Now if it is was me, I definitely would not have cried like my baby sister, but I have to admit, I would have been scared too.
So take my advice friends;
The next time your mommy or daddy puts anything next to you or your baby brother or sister’s car seat, make sure that it is secure so it won't move around during the trip or if you are in an accident, and definitely make sure it is NOT sitting on the seat belt buckle...okay?
